Court Orders Forfeiture Of Pretty Mike’s Nightclub After Ndlea Drug Raid

The Federal High Court in Lagos has ordered the temporary forfeiture of a nightclub reportedly owned by socialite and entertainer, Pretty Mike, after authorities linked the establishment to alleged drug-related operations.

The club, identified as Proxy Lagos, situated on Akin Adesola Street, Victoria Island, was sealed off following a late-night raid by operatives of the National Drug Law Enforcement Agency (NDLEA).

According to an affidavit submitted in court, NDLEA officials revealed that they had acted on “credible intelligence” suggesting the club was preparing to host what was described as a “major drug-themed event.” Acting swiftly on the tip-off, agents conducted the operation around midnight on October 26, 2025.

During the search, operatives reportedly discovered 169 cylinders of nitrous oxide (commonly called laughing gas) and 200 grams of c*nnabis sativa inside the premises.

Over 200 patrons were allegedly detained for questioning, alongside the club’s registered owners Mike Nwalie, popularly known as Pretty Mike, and Joachim Hillary.

Counsel for the NDLEA, Buhari Abdulahi, told the court that the property had been used as an “instrumentality of crime,” urging that it be placed under government control to prevent tampering with evidence or disruption of investigations.

Justice Musa Kakaki, in his ruling, granted the agency’s request, ordering the interim forfeiture of the nightclub to the Federal Government pending the conclusion of the case.

As a result, all commercial operations at Proxy Lagos have been suspended until further notice.
